    Sorry if this question has been asked already...do extra magic hours (morning) typically make a park more crowded that day? I am trying to figure out my trip's itinerary for the first week of December and wasnt sure if we should skip those days/parks. We will be traveling with a 1 yr old and 3 yr old, and are very slow going in the morning. We would look to be at the park at open, but the early extra magic hours probably wouldnt be feasible..looking for opinions!

    We have found we can ride many more rides in a day at a non-EMH park with shorter hours than in that extra hour (or three PM) you get with EMH.

    If you can be there at 8am go for it but leave around 10:30-11am or else it will be more crowded there. We made this mistake a few trips ago with my parents who are not early risers. I planned to go to the early EMH parks but we couldn't get there until 9:30 with my mom (slowpoke that she is) and it was already WAY busy.
